How much does emergency septic service cost in Houston?

Emergency septic service in Houston includes a $100-$200 after-hours service fee plus standard charges. Emergency pumping costs $300-$600 depending on tank size and access. Pump repairs run $400-$1,500+. Stop using water immediately when experiencing backup and call for 24/7 emergency service.

Houston Emergency Septic Costs 2025

ServiceLowAverageHighDuration
After-hours service fee$100$150$200one-time fee
Emergency tank pumping$300$450$600varies by size
Emergency clog clearing$200$350$500main line
Pump replacement (emergency)$600$1,000$1,500parts and labor

Permanent repairs may be scheduled for normal business hours

What to Do in a Septic Emergency

Stop all water use immediately

Every flush adds to the backup

Keep family and pets away from sewage

Sewage contains dangerous pathogens

Don't attempt to open the tank yourself

Septic gases can be deadly

Document damage for insurance

Photos help with claims
